US EIA Distillate Stocks Change

The 'EIA Distillate Stocks Change' in the USA measures the weekly change in the inventory levels of distillate fuels, such as diesel and heating oil, as reported by the Energy Information Administration (EIA). This data is significant as it provides insights into supply and demand dynamics in the energy market, influencing fuel prices and economic activity. A larger-than-expected increase in distillate stocks can indicate weaker demand or increased production, potentially leading to lower fuel prices, while a decrease may signal stronger demand or supply constraints, impacting inflation and economic growth. Financial markets, particularly those related to energy commodities, closely monitor this report for its implications on energy prices and broader economic conditions.
